Thaur
Thaur is a locality in Thaur, Innsbruck-Land District, Tyrol and has about 3,980 residents. Thaur is situated nearby to the village Rum, as well as near the hamlet Heiligkreuz.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Absam is a municipality in the Innsbruck-Land District, Tyrol situated at an altitude of 632 m, which had an area of 51.92 km2 and 6,776 inhabitants as January 2015.
